Using CBD tincture as part of your meditation practice 

Meditation can come in many forms. From sitting quietly on a Zafu cushion to reaching for your Headspace app or journaling for a few minutes every day, you probably meditate to help you feel more grounded and less stressed.

However you choose to meditate, you may find—as so many of us often do—that your stressful or anxious thoughts are often the biggest obstacles to reaching a state of mindfulness or peace during a meditation session. 


This is where a CBD tincture can help. CBD, or cannabidiol, is a naturally occurring cannabinoid  found in the hemp plant, part of the Cannabis sativa family of plants. While CBD is non- psychoactive—meaning, it won’t make you feel “high” like the THC in marijuana does—it does work within the body’s endocannabinoid system to promote homeostasis, or balance…and part of the reason it’s become so popular is that many people find it helps them feel less anxious and more focused. 


To incorporate CBD into your meditation practice, create a ritual around taking it that feels as special as the mediation itself. First, find a quiet space where you can sit comfortably. Light a candle if you’re so inclined, and set your intention for your practice.

Then, take a few slow, deep breaths, releasing tension lingering in your body. When you’re ready, take the CBD tincture (we love the high quality ones by Iremia CBD) and indulge in a few more mindful breaths. Continue on with your practice, allowing the CBD to go to work within your endocannabinoid system to help you feel more relaxed as it calms inflammation throughout your body, continuing long after your meditation session ends. 


Incorporating CBD lotion into your movement routine 

Moving our bodies—whether it’s on a Peleton bike or a yoga mat—can be an integral part of intention setting. Are you manifesting strength? Self-compassion or self-love? Are you setting the intention to honor what your body needs, or to listen to its wisdom? Whatever your intention, and however you show up to move your body, CBD can help support your movement routine. 


Consider adding a CBD lotion to your post-workout ritual. After showering, take a moment to breathe deeply. Feel your feet rooted to the floor, or notice the muscles you just worked that are now fatigued from use.

Now, take a few pumps of CBD body lotion (we love the relaxing lavender scent of this one) and run it over your damp skin, taking care to really work it in to areas that you just worked out.

CBD is great for helping sore muscles to recover, and when applied topically, it interacts locally with cannabinoid receptors in the skin to help ease muscle pain, calm inflammation on skin and below it, and to moisturize and give skin an antioxidant boost.
